Is Pittsburg, IA Safe from Theft?

The A+ grade means the rate of theft is much lower than the average US city. Pittsburg is in the 99th percentile for safety, meaning 1% of cities are safer and 99%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to Pittsburg's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ities.

The rate of theft in Pittsburg is 1.533 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in Pittsburg generally consider the southwest part of the city to be the safest.

Your chance of being a victim of theft in Pittsburg may be as high as 1 in 304 in the east ne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 2,779 in the southwest part of the city.

How Pittsburg's Theft Rate Compares

The chart below compares the theft rate in Pittsburg to the Iowa state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.

Pittsburg, IA: 1.533
Iowa: 9.624
USA: 13.00

Considering only the theft rate, Pittsburg is safer than the Iowa state average and safer than the national average.

Interpreting the Theft Map

Remember that theft rates are measured per resident. Places with heavy daytime traffic, like shopping districts, airports, and parks, can look more dangerous than they are for the people who live there. See a full guide to reading Pittsburg's crime maps on the Pittsburg overall crime page.
